GENERAL By Gotty™ on April 25, 2008 at 2:52 pmSomebody was asking for this yesterday and it reminded me of the first time I really heard the song.
By a random occurrence, I happened to meet Jack while he was in the studio working.
On the surface, the only way to describe him is to say he’s bubbly, eccentric, energetic & “Hollywood” like a motherfucker lol. You see him with the mirrored sunglasses & blown-out hair. He speaks with complete confidence, so much to the point where you think he’s arrogant when you pair it with some of the other attributes he has.
But once you start listening to him talk about music, you realize he knows his craft. Jack is truly one of those people who’s in love with the art, immersed in all the various genres and bent on blending the lines that might separate them & willingly breaking those same lines if he has to.
As he rattled off names of those whose projects he was working on, including some with frequent collaborator Cee-Lo. Then he said, “Let me play you a few tracks that we’ve been working on” and let them ride, I was floored.
Laid the fuck out.
I can’t recall every single one, but I do remember one of them being “Right Now,” which wasn’t in rotation for too many. (The other tracks? I was sworn to secrecy lol). But this one was one of the more remarkable ones, especially heard @ full blast on a proper soundsystem. Full-on 70’s sound, Cee-Lo casually wailing over the bounce of the beat.
Jack Splash & Cee-Lo Green - Right Now
It appeared on the ATL soundtrack and also on a three track promo item that came with the Gnarls Barkley album. (If anybody has the other two tracks, holler @ me.)
